what is the job characteristics model
参考答案:
identifies five job characteristics and their relationship to personal and workoutcomes.
skill variety
task identity
task significance
autonomy
feedback

第18题[判断题]
early in the twentieth century, henry ford became rich and famous by building automobiles on an assembly line. every ford worker was assigned a specific, repetitive task. for instance, one person would just put on the right-front wheel and someone else would install the right-front door. by breaking jobs up into small standardized tasks, which could be performed over and over again, ford was able to produce cars at the rate of one every 10 seconds, while using employees who had relatively limited skill.
questions:
1. what is organizational structure? what is the key element that managers need to address when they design their org
参考答案: organizational structure is how job tasks are formally divided, grouped, and coordinated.work specialization departmentalization chain of command span of control centralization and decentralization formalization
